77792 is a even composite number that follows 77791 and precedes 77793. It is composed of 48 distinct factors: 1, 2, 4, 8, 11, 13, 16, 17, 22, 26, 32, 34, 44, 52, 68, 88, 104, 136, 143, 176, 187, 208, 221, 272, 286, 352, 374, 416, 442, 544, 572, 748, 884, 1144, 1496, 1768, 2288, 2431, 2992, 3536, 4576, 4862, 5984, 7072, 9724, 19448, 38896, 77792. Its prime factorization can be written as 2^5 × 11 × 13 × 17. 77792 is classified as a abundant number based on the sum of its proper divisors. In computer science, 77792 is represented as 10010111111100000 in binary and 12FE0 in hexadecimal.
